Nissan sees 10% of workforce told to self-isolate

The city had 955 Covid cases per 100,000 people in the week to 10 July.In contrast, the average area in England had 287.The problems at the Japanese carmaker come amid increasing evidence of widespread absenteeism at firms because of workers who have been "Pinged" by the NHS app. Anyone alerted who has come into contact with an infected person has to self-isolate for 10 days. Nissan said: "Production in certain areas of the plant has been adjusted as we manage a number of staff being required to self-isolate following close contact with Covid-19."The well-being of our team is our number one priority and we remain confident in the rigorous safety controls we have on site. Currently, if you are required to self-isolate, your employer cannot force you to come into work, says Emma Bartlett, an employment lawyer at CM Murray. A £500 grant is also available in England to people on low incomes who have to self-isolate.
